Dietary Requirements

We're happy to cater for vegetarians, vegans, and most dietary needs. Please let us know about any requirements when you book so we can plan accordingly.

Important note for coeliac guests: We take every precaution, including using a dedicated tray in the oven and serving coeliac guests first. However, we work in a pizza van where flour is present throughout, so we cannot guarantee a completely gluten-free environment.

It's your responsibility to inform us of dietary requirements before the event.

 

Allergen Information

All our pizzas contain wheat (gluten) and milk. They may also contain traces of soya, mustard, and sesame. Full allergen information for specific pizzas is available on request.

 

Setup & Access

Vehicle Access 

Our setup requires vehicle access to your location with enough space to tow in and manoeuvre a horsebox, on firm, level ground. If you're unsure whether your venue is suitable, just send us a photo or pin and we'll let you know. We do have alternative setups available - please let us know early so we can plan accordingly. Please tell us in advance about any access restrictions (narrow lanes, low bridges, weight limits, uneven ground, etc.) so we can plan accordingly. If we can't access your venue due to restrictions we weren't told about, we may not be able to deliver your event.
